CASTING CROWNS HEADLINES FIVE NOMINEES FROM SAINT LUCIA FOR THE FAMED BARBADOS GOLD CUP MEETING

Friday, 31 January 2020 / Published in Uncategorized

CASTING CROWNS HEADLINES FIVE NOMINEES FROM SAINT LUCIA FOR THE FAMED BARBADOS GOLD CUP MEETING

31 Jan, 2020

Casting Crown

Pitons Cup heroine Casting Crown headlines a list of five Saint Lucia based horses nominated for the famed Barbados Gold Cup race day on 7th March 2020. The five-year-old mare was outstanding when making her Caribbean debut, coming from just off the pace in the DSH Caribbean Star Limited Pitons Cup (1800m) with a sustained burst of speed around the home corner to burst clear and salute by just under two lengths.

Casting Crowns is one of three nominees for the time honoured G1 USD100,000 Sandy Lane Barbados Gold Cup (1800m) with fellow Pitons Cup placegetters Colonel’s Pride and Run Bayou also listed. The Sandy Lane Barbados Gold Cup has long been a feature event across the Caribbean and has a record of drawing interest across the region as well as North America. The list of entries is just as deep in 2020 with 17 nominees from five different regions.

Senior Guitar

Senor Guitar, a dominant winner of the USD40,000 UK Tote Winston Trim Memorial Trophy (1400m), is one of two Saint Lucian nominees for the G1 Sandy Lane Spa Sprint Stakes and Trophy (1400m) alongside the near white speedball, Lightning Lewis. The contest has drawn 18 nominees.

All five runners are likely to use the Royal Saint Lucia Turf Club’s 16th February 2020 race day as a final hitout before connections decide whether or not to compete in Barbados.
